• Air Fryer Lasagne Puff Pastry Triangles

    If you’re looking for a quick and tasty twist on a classic favourite, these Air Fryer Lasagne Puff Pastry Triangles are a must-try. Perfect for a light lunch or a delightful snack, they’re packed with all the delicious flavours of traditional lasagne but in a crispy, golden pastry shell.

    Ingredients:

    • 1 packet of ready-made puff pastry
    • 300g minced beef or vegetarian alternative
    • 1 small onion, finely chopped
    • 2 cloves of garlic, minced
    • 400g tin of chopped tomatoes
    • 100g ricotta cheese
    • 50g grated parmesan cheese
    •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
    • Salt and pepper, to taste
    • 1 egg, beaten (for egg wash)

    Instructions:

    1. Prepare the Filling: In a frying pan, sauté the onion and garlic until softened. Add the minced beef and cook until browned. Stir in the chopped tomatoes, oregano, and season with salt and pepper. Let it simmer for 10 minutes, then remove from heat and stir in the ricotta and parmesan until well combined.

    2. Roll Out the Pastry: On a floured surface, roll out the puff pastry to your desired thickness and cut into squares of about 10cm x 10cm.

    3. Fill and Fold: Place a spoonful of the lasagne filling in the centre of each pastry square. Fold the pastry over to form a triangle, sealing the edges by pressing down with a fork.

    4. Air Fry: Preheat your air fryer to 200°C. Brush the tops of the triangles with the beaten egg for a lovely golden finish. Cook in batches for 10-12 minutes or until crispy and golden brown.

    5. Serve: Allow to cool slightly before serving. These delicious triangles can be enjoyed on their own or with a side of marinara sauce for dipping.

    Enjoy your scrumptious Air Fryer Lasagne Puff Pastry Triangles—perfect for satisfying those cravings with a fraction of the effort!

  • Spanakopita triangles are a delightful and flaky pastry treat that hails from Greece, offering a delicious combination of flavours and textures. Encased in layers of crispy phyllo pastry, these hand-held delights are filled with a vibrant mixture of fresh spinach, creamy feta cheese, and aromatic herbs, often infused with hints of dill and spring onions. The golden-brown exterior gives way to a warm, savoury filling that is both satisfying and light, making them a perfect addition to any meze platter or as a delightful snack on their own. Easy to prepare and serve, spanakopita triangles are not only a culinary delight but also a celebration of Mediterranean cuisine that can bring a touch of Greece to any gathering.
